Курсы по программированию

Формула программиста
основатель — Волосатов Евгений Витольдович

Комбинаторика / Комбинаторика. Математические операции

  • Продолжаем комбинаторную практику.
    Дан ряд цифр и одно число, например:
    1 2 3 4 5 6 7 8 и 100.
    Расставить между цифрами знаки
    "пробел", "умножить", "плюс" и "минус"
    таким образом, чтобы получилось заданное число.
  • Дата отправки отчёта: 7 января
  • Задание выполнено: за 4 час. 00 мин.
  • Чему научился: Научился решать задачи на расстановку знаков через рекурсию.
  • Что было сложным: Сложно было понять блок-схему, однако после этого написать класс стало легче
  • Комментарии: Довольно интересно, но с каждым шагом труднее)
  • Оценка видео-уроку:
Отчёт от 6925 за Комбинаторика / Комбинаторика. Математические операции


Отчёт от 6925 за Комбинаторика / Комбинаторика. Математические операции




Оцени работу

 
Сохранить страницу:

2146. Иван
Иван
ответить
→  Артём  # Комбинаторика / Комбинаторика. Математические операции / 2016-01-07 15:06

Трудности только поднимают интерес, тем более, что есть объяснение!


  • Отчёт оценивали:
    24Оля+1   6458Илья+1   7276Ильшат+1   4004Елена+1   8275Tekashnik+1   3664данила+1   8Василевская Елена0   8005Александр+1   1Евгений Витольдович+1   7645Александр Львович+1   459Сергей Сергеевич+1   5649Максим Лапшинов+1   6644valerys Nikola+1   2146Иван+1   6203Николай (nick27m)+1   1710Степан+1   6452Lik_Kirill+1   4732Sergey+1   791Валерий+1   6484Вячеслав+1   5760Мариша +1  

Начинаем практику по языку C#




Чтобы стать хорошим программистом — нужно писать программы. На нашем сайте очень много практических упражнений.

После заполнения формы ты будешь подписан на рассылку «C# Вебинары и Видеоуроки», у тебя появится доступ к видеоурокам и консольным задачам.

Несколько раз в неделю тебе будут приходить письма — приглашения на вебинары, информация об акциях и скидках, полезная информация по C#.

Ты в любой момент сможешь отписаться от рассылки.
Научился: Находить и вычислять возможные варианты комбинаций арифметических операций и цифр, образующих выражения.
Трудности: Написание рекурсивной функции find и класса Calc.
Двигаюсь дальше
Научился: Узнал рекурсивный и переборный алгоритмы поиска подходящих расстановок знаков в арифметических выражениях, для получения необходимого результата. Научился реализовывать простой калькулятор для арифметических выражений с учетом приоритета операций ("+", "-", "*", "[сцепление цифр]".
Трудности: не было сложного
нет